Verizon Communications Inc. (NYSE:VZ) Shares Sold by Mitsubishi UFJ Trust & Banking Corp

Mitsubishi UFJ Trust & Banking Corp trimmed its position in shares of Verizon Communications Inc. (NYSE:VZFree Report) by 0.1%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 4,576,794 shares of the cell phone carrier’s stock after selling 5,459 shares during the quarter. Mitsubishi UFJ Trust & Banking Corp owned approximately 0.11% of Verizon Communications worth $183,026,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Verizon Communications Price Performance

Shares of VZ opened at $43.59 on Tuesday. The firm has a market capitalization of $183.48 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 10.53, a PEG ratio of 4.45 and a beta of 0.41. The firm’s fifty day simple moving average is $41.63 and its 200-day simple moving average is $42.02. Verizon Communications Inc. has a twelve month low of $37.59 and a twelve month high of $47.36. The company has a current ratio of 0.63, a quick ratio of 0.59 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.21.

Verizon Communications (NYSE:VZG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Friday, January 24th. The cell phone carrier reported $1.10 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.11 by ($0.01). Verizon Communications had a net margin of 12.99% and a return on equity of 19.80%. During the same period last year, the firm earned $1.08 earnings per share. Equities analysts forecast that Verizon Communications Inc. will post 4.69 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Verizon Communications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, May 1st. Investors of record on Thursday, April 10th will be issued a $0.6775 dividend. This represents a $2.71 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 6.22%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, April 10th. Verizon Communications’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 65.46%.

About Verizon Communications

(Free Report)

Verizon Communications Inc, through its subsidiaries, engages in the provision of communications, technology, information, and entertainment products and services to consumers, businesses, and governmental entities worldwide. It operates in two segments, Verizon Consumer Group (Consumer) and Verizon Business Group (Business).
